Spicy Chicken Thai Soup

Spicy Chicken Thai Soup

4.7

Prep
15 min
Cook
65 min
Total
80 min

Instructions

  1. 1 Stir together lemongrass, garlic, and ginger in a large stockpot over medium-high heat until fragrant. Pour in chicken broth and bring to a boil. Reduce heat to low and simmer for 30 minutes. Strain broth and set aside. Discard lemongrass, garlic, and ginger.
  2. 2 Heat oil in a large soup pot over medium heat. Cook and stir chicken in hot oil for 5 minutes. Add mushrooms and cook for 5 more minutes. Stir in fish sauce, red curry paste, and lime juice until combined.
  3. 3 Pour in broth and coconut milk; return to a simmer and cook on low heat for 15 to 20 minutes. Skim off any excess oil and fat that rises to the top and discard.
  4. 4 Add red onion; cook until onion softens, about 5 minutes. Remove from heat and stir in about 1/2 of the cilantro. Portion soup into bowls and serve with plates of lime wedges, jalapeño rings, and remaining cilantro.
  5. 5 Serve and enjoy.

Chicken in Lemongrass Coconut Broth

Chicken in Lemongrass Coconut Broth

4.8

Prep
20 min
Cook
25 min
Total
45 min

Instructions

  1. 1 Mince the lower 2/3 of lemongrass stalk. Bruise the remaining upper portion of lemongrass stalk by hitting it with the back of a knife.
  2. 2 Pour chicken stock into a large pot; add minced lemongrass, bruised lemongrass stalk, 1/2 the ginger, lime leaves, garlic, and Sriracha sauce. Bring to a boil, reduce heat, and simmer. Add chicken to simmering broth; cook until chicken is no longer pink in the center, about 10 minutes. Remove lemongrass stalk and lime leaves using a slotted spoon; discard.
  3. 3 Place cilantro bundle in the broth and simmer for 2 minutes. Add coconut milk, remaining ginger, brown sugar, lime juice, and fish sauce. Remove cilantro bundle using a slotted spoon; discard. Simmer broth, 5 to 10 minutes.
  4. 4 Fill a large pot with water and bring to a rolling boil. Add ramen and cook until softened, about 3 minutes. Drain and portion noodles into serving bowls.
  5. 5 Mix carrots, tomatoes, and green onions into broth. Ladle broth over noodles; garnish with cilantro.

Vietnamese Beef Pho

Vietnamese Beef Pho

4.1

Prep
30 min
Cook
65 min
Total
95 min

Instructions

  1. 1 Combine broth, onion, ginger, lemongrass, cinnamon stick , and peppercorns in a large pot. Bring to a boil, then reduce the heat, cover, and simmer for 1 hour.
  2. 2 When broth has simmered for 45 minutes, soak noodles in a bowl filled with hot water to cover until soft, about 15 minutes. Drain.
  3. 3 Meanwhile, arrange bean sprouts, basil, mint, cilantro, jalapeños, and lime wedges on a platter.
  4. 4 Divide the drained noodles among six large soup bowls; place raw beef slices on top. Ladle hot broth over noodles and beef. Serve alongside the platter of toppings and garnish with fish sauce, hoisin sauce, and hot pepper sauce.

Thai Chicken Stock

Thai Chicken Stock

5.0

Prep
15 min
Cook
105 min
Total
120 min

Instructions

  1. 1 Place chicken carcass into a large pot and cover with water. Bring to a boil over high heat, then reduce heat to medium-low and simmer for 5 minutes. Drain, rinse carcass under running water, and return to the pot.
  2. 2 Add galangal, lemongrass, lime leaves, shallot, garlic, and chiles. Pour in 10 cups water. Bring to a boil over high heat, then reduce heat to medium-low and simmer uncovered for 1 1/2 hours, skimming the foam and fat often.
  3. 3 Strain stock through cheesecloth before using.
